当前位置: 首页 > 面试题库 >

如何从Java最小化JFrame窗口?

公羊凌
2023-03-14
问题内容

在我的Java应用程序中,我有一个JFrame窗口,如何从Java程序中最小化它?


问题答案:

最小化 frame.setState(Frame.ICONIFIED)

用还原 frame.setState(Frame.NORMAL)



 类似资料:
  • 问题内容: 如果将JFrame窗口最小化,是否有任何方法可以使其重新聚焦? 我试图让它单击某个点,然后将其还原。 问题答案: 如果您想将其恢复原状,只需将其状态设置为: 这里的例子。 每当状态发生变化时,还会触发s并处理这些触发器的接口。在这种情况下,您可以使用: 如果要检查另一个程序的状态更改,则没有“纯Java”解决方案,而只需要获取窗口的即可。

  • 问题内容: 是否可以通过事件监听器访问JFrame对象,以检测用户何时单击窗口的最大化或最小化按钮? 我正在使用JFrame对象,如下所示: 问题答案: 您可以使用WindowStateListener。如何编写窗口侦听器教程演示了如何创建与窗口相关的事件处理程序。

  • 问题内容: 我正在使用Swing制作快速且肮脏的动画。我希望窗口最大化。我怎样才能做到这一点? 问题答案: 前提是您要扩展JFrame:

  • 问题内容: 我需要从中删除最大化和最小化按钮。请提出建议。 问题答案:

  • 所以,我想用JPanel制作一个菜单屏幕,我让它工作了,但是当我按下开始按钮时,它不会关闭菜单窗口,它只是创建一个新窗口,我如何保持它在同一个窗口上,而不关闭/打开菜单窗口,或者我想关闭菜单窗口并打开游戏窗口(JPanel),当我按下开始按钮时。 这是主课。JAVA 这里是Menu.java班 编辑:感谢@威士忌蜘蛛的帮助,我了解到我做了2帧,没有正确引用它们。但是现在我解决了这个问题,我的监听器

  • 问题内容: 我正在创建一个,然后调用该方法。现在,所需的行为是在任何情况下用户都不应调整JFrame的大小。通过最大化或拖动边框。应该是500x500。我该怎么做?我还附上了代码,以防您能更好地指导我。 问题答案: 您可以在构造函数的“帧初始化”下使用一个简单的调用: 调用之后,窗口将无法调整大小。